Question

The administrator must specify APM access control entries as either L4 or L7.

Options

  • ATrue
  • BFalse

Explanation

F5 APM access control entries do not require the administrator to designate them as strictly L4 or L7 - the type is determined contextually by the policy configuration.

Common mistakes.

  • A. True is incorrect because APM does not impose a rule requiring each access control entry to be explicitly typed as either L4 or L7; access policy logic is abstracted above that mandatory designation.
